SUSE Security Update: Security update for the Linux Kernel _________________________________________
An update that solves 16 vulnerabilities and has 82 fixes is now available

Summary

The SUSE Linux Enterprise 15 SP1 kernel was updated to receive various security and bugfixes. The following security bugs were fixed: - CVE-2020-15780: A lockdown bypass for loading unsigned modules using ACPI table injection was fixed.
